PM Imran stresses enhanced trade ties between Pakistan, Turkmenistan

ISLAMABAD: Turkmenistan Minister of Foreign Affairs Rashid Meredov called on Prime Minister Imran Khan in Islamabad on Monday.  

Expressing his satisfaction over existing bilateral relations, PM Imran Khan emphasized on endeavors for enhanced trade and economic relations between Pakistan and Turkmenistan.

According to a statement released from the ministry, the prime minister warmly received the Turkmenistan’s foreign minister and his delegation and welcomed them to Pakistan.

Meredov conveyed the sincere prayers and good wishes of his leadership for peace, prosperity and goodwill of Pakistan, its government and people.

PM Imran reciprocated with his message of sincere prayers and best wishes for Turkmen President Gurbanguly Berdimuhammedov and his people. The Turkmen Foreign Minister briefed the Prime Minister about the existing fraternal relations between Pakistan and Turkmenistan that are marked by mutual trust and understanding.

He also highlighted the importance of gas and power connectivity projects, between both countries, which are being negotiated between the two countries and require early implementation.

The Turkmen Minister for Energy, Mr. Charymyrat Purchekov and Ambassador to Turkmenistan to Pakistan were also present during the meeting.
